Rebooting did not help me. But I believe I have a solution that works for me.
I have a backup device which is configured to backup a file whenever there is a change.
I speculate that Audacity was unable to remove the old autosave file whenever the backup device happened to have the file open to make its copy.
I have modified the configuration of the backup device so that it no longer backs up the RoamingAudacity directory.
This change seems to have resolved the problem.

Thanks for the information.

Backing up C:UsersAppDataRoamingAudacity incrementally probably isn’t a very good idea. The AutoSave folder and audacity.cfg will change very frequently in the course of a project. In particular if you are recording, the autosave file will be modified every few seconds.
